- 博客(10)
- 资源 (33)
- 收藏
- 关注
原创 在Windows10系统下安装SQL Server2000
1,首先将SQL Server2000安装文件目录下\X86\system下SQLUNIRL.DLL文件拷贝替换Windows\SYSTEM32(64位系统为Windows\SysWOW64)下的SQLUNIRL.DLL文件。如果因为权限问题无法替换,需要修改SYSTEM32(SysWOW64)文件夹的访问权限。方法是:右键点击SYSTEM32(SysWOW64)文件夹——属性——安全——高级——...
2019-09-14 11:12:53
7853
原创 VB添加TTS语音合成
1,首先增加引用,在工程-引用中添加Microsoft Speech Object Library2,在代码中添加Dim MyVoice As New SpeechLib.SpVoice3,调用SpVoice输出语音合成MyVoice.Speak "我是中国人", SVSFlagsAsync4,SpVoice成员函数说明:HRESULT SetRate( long RateAd...
2019-03-17 16:32:50
2527
1
原创 出现对话框资源"IDD_XXX" 未声明的标示符处理
是因为使用对话框的类的的CPP文件包含中的的包含顺序问题如工程A中,在B类中使用对话框C,在B.CPP中#include "StdAfx.h"#include "A.h"#include "B.h"#include "C.h""#include "C.h""不能放在#include "A.h"的前面
2015-02-09 15:23:01
1589
原创 MFC中CMonthCalCtl::GetCurSel的一个BUG
现象:当您使用 CMonthCalCtrl::GetCurSel(CTime) 和CMonthCalCtrl::GetCurSel(COleDateTime)来获取从 Month 日历公用控件, 选择日期 CTime 类中日期不正确。原因:MFC 实现 CMonthCalCtrl::GetCurSel() 中,调用 SendMessage(MCM_GETCURSEL, &sysTime) 其中
2008-03-21 09:37:00
1985
2
原创 深度剖析COleDateTime和COleDateTimeSpan类
在MFC中操作时间的类主要有两对:CTime和CTimeSpan与COleDateTime和COleDateTimeSpan,CTime和CTimeSpan主要封装了ANSI time_t和关于time_t的Run-Time库的主要函数,CTime里面使用的成员变量是time_t类型,该类型是个long型,由于long类型的原因,所以该类只能处理4294967296秒约68年的数据,所以用CTim
2007-12-29 22:56:00
3359
1
原创 在编译时加入DLL而无需再运行时连接的方法
动态连接库一般是在运行时连接并使用,一般把动态连接库添加到工程跟目录下或者在系统文件夹下,但是有时为了隐含动态连接库文件,可以在工程中添加的方法。1,首先在设计时把动态连接库添加到资源。如在InitMotorDB工程中添加libmySQL.dll文件作为资源在使用动态连接库时,首先从资源中读取数据,然后写DLL文件(即从资源文件还原成动态连接库文件),然后装入,下来的流程就是跟显式连接动态连接库一
2007-12-18 11:07:00
1023
原创 CMap在用CString做key方法
遇到好几个人说CMap在用CString做key类型时有问题,说用int和DWORD就可以,用CString就不行。因此很多人推荐使用MFC中的CMapStringToPtr之类。看下面的代码:CMap typeMap;typeMap.SetAt(_T("ONE"),1);typeMap.SetAt(_T("TWO"),2);int nValue = 0;BOOL ret = typeMap.
2007-12-05 09:27:00
1337
原创 MFC DLL中添加对话框注意事项
在MFC DLL中添加对话框的例程中注意:假设DLL文件名是Test.dll;显示对话框的导出函数是ShowDialog();对话框类是CTestDlg方案一:void ShowDialog(){AFX_MANAGE_STATE(AfxGetStaticModuleState());//扩展MFC DLL使用AFX_MANAGE_STATE(AfxGetAppModuleState());CTes
2007-11-21 12:35:00
1341
原创 可以获得Access数据库中表的信息
////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////////获得数据库中所有用户表的名称(strCnn:数据库联接字符串;arT
2007-11-21 12:34:00
603
原创 VC++的MFC程序中操作数据库注意事项
一,关于布尔类型BOOL在Access数据库中的类型为YESNO,如:create table MalTable(RecordNO AUTOINCREMENT,IsAnswer YESNO, primary key(RecordNO))Mysql数据库中的类型是tinyint(1),如:create table MalTable(RecordNO int AUTO_INCREMENT,IsAnsw
2007-11-21 12:31:00
879
用ATL写windows服务
2007-11-21
ISORecorderV2RC1
2007-11-20
Windows服务程序和控制面板程序
2007-12-22
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人